5 Yes, the light of the wicked extinguishes and the flame of his fire illuminates not;
6 the light darkens in his tent and his lamp extinguishes with him;
7 the paces of his strength constrict and his own counsel casts him down.
8 For he is sent into a net by his own feet and he walks on a netting;
9 the snare holds him by the heel and the robber prevails against him;
10 his cord is hidden in the earth - his trap in the path.
11 Terrors frighten him all around and scatter him to his feet;
12 his strength famishes and calamity prepares at his side.
